The DTC043ZUBTL is a device that belongs to the family of transistors known as Bipolar Junction Transistors (BJT). It is a single-pole version of BJT, pre-biased for improved operation. It is designed to operate in high-frequency switching circuits, and is suitable for use in applications that require fast switching speeds and power amplification.
The operating principle of a BJT is to transfer the small current driving its base to the larger current flowing through its collector-emitter. To do this, it makes use of the fact that increasing the base current further increases the collector current. This is called current gain, and it is the main feature of BJT transistors. In the case of the DTC043ZUBTL, the single-pole version of BJT has gained significant popularity due to its high current gain, low power consumption and ease of use.
In terms of its application field, DTC043ZUBTL is most commonly used for high-frequency switching. Its fast switching speed and power amplification makes it an ideal choice for industrial and consumer applications that require high-speed operations. It has also been used in switching circuits for its low power consumption. Additionally, its pre-biased version offers improved performance over other similar devices.
